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Munich, Germany and Klamm, Styria, Austria?

You can take a train from München Hbf to Klamm via Salzburg Hauptbahnhof, Salzburg Hbf, and Graz Hbf in around 6h 56m. Alternatively, FlixBus operates a bus from Munich central bus station to Graz P&R Webling 4 times a day. Tickets cost €19–55 and the journey takes 5h 15m.
